To put it simply, this is quite similar to grid trading/DCA or a one-shot: are you buying for profit, or are you buying a night’s sleep.
I personally prefer grid/DCA strategies, not because I think they are particularly clever, but because they embed the possibility of "I might be mistaken" into the script in advance, so even if I lose, I won't be jolted awake in the middle of the night checking candlesticks. Conversely, a one-shot can be exciting; winning feels like being chosen by fate, but losing starts to make you look for narratives of failure, eventually turning into the kind of project wreckage I often study.
So if you really want to ask which method better matches sleep: if you're the type who gets itchy without watching the market, a one-shot might actually help you settle down; if you're afraid of losing control emotionally, it's better to split your bets into batches and not leave your sleep to the guesswork of "maybe tokens will be issued."
